Plot Summary

Fresh is a compelling coming-of-age drama about a 12-year-old boy named Michael, nicknamed Fresh, who navigates the dangerous streets of Brooklyn. To protect his younger sister and escape the drug-dealing life he's been drawn into, Fresh devises an elaborate and risky plan involving a local drug lord and a retired police detective. His intelligence and resourcefulness are tested as he tries to outwit dangerous criminals and corrupt law enforcement.
